Transaction 8e667c668cf01392c094dd596a5f01002c67bc38e769976dc7c2b43554974f3b
1 Input
1 Output
-
8e667c668cf01392c094dd596a5f01002c67bc38e769976dc7c2b43554974f3b:0
- value
- 554260
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da106c66a6f1c4f656f4f8e7c7fbac906560f405 OP_EQUAL
- address
- 3Ma2uUzjPVTnKEYYBQJ2wNBhs96GbsGKJD